IBDN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2018 in Review

92 of the 4,391 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in iShares iBonds Dec 2022 Term Corporate ETF (IBDN) for Q3 2018, worth a combined $327M — up 6.2% from $308M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 9 funds opened new IBDN positions and 5 closed out — a net gain of 4 holders — while 47 added to existing stakes and 17 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Jane Street, opening a new position worth an estimated $6.15M. The largest seller was Envestnet Asset Management, cutting an estimated $6M.
